Xiaomi India has launched the Redmi Note 5 and Redmi Note Pro at an event in New Delhi. For those of you interested in buying a smartphone that fits the bill, and provides decent aesthetics, this is the best that money can buy.
But readers have been posed with more confusion since there is subtle difference between Note 5 and the Note 5 Pro.
The specs and highlights on both devices are almost similar. Here are highlights:
- Processor: Snapdragon 2 Ghz 625 SOC (Octa-core Processor) with Adreno 506 GPU
- Display: 5.99-inch 18:9 resolution. Brightness of 450-nits and 2.5D curved glass. Full-HD resolution of 1080x2160 pixels.
- Memory: Comes in 3/4 and also a 6 GB variant.
- Colors: Black, Gold, Lake Blue, and Rose Gold
- Camera: Rear- 12 MP and Front- 5MP
- 4000 mAh Battery
- Fingerprint Sensor
- Runs MIUI 9 based on Android Nougat
- Hybrid MicroSD card
- Connectivity: BLuetooth, 4G Volte, Wi-Fi, 3.5 mm headphone jack and micro-USB
- Fast charge- Yes, 5V/2A.
- Dynamics: 58.5 x 75.45 x 8.05 mm, weighing 180 gram
The IR blaster comes back from the Redmi Note 4 on the Pro as well as the Note 5.
Youtube Reviewer Geeky Ranjit felt the rear camera performance on the Pro to have moderately improved. But other than that, it was only the display resolution that seemingly differed from that of the Note 4.
The cameras on both Note editions have the LED Selfie Light shoot 1080p videos at 30fps. The Redmi Note 5 carries a single rear camera, with a f/2.2 sensor, while the Pro version comes loaded with twin rear cameras.
A12-megapixel (f/2.2) sensor and one 5-megapixel (f/2.0) sensor for depth effect complete the twin-setup on the rear. The front camera may be suited to enhance pixel size and aperture for better low light photography. But, the Redmi Note 5 Pro comes with a whopping 20-megapixel front sensor and AI-based computing for depth effect.

First Impressions:
- Gaurav Chaudhary aka Technical Guruji: Found it similar to Note 4, but saw improvements too- New Camera, Display, Design etc at a price of Rs 9999 for 3 GB. Price is good, specs are also good.
- GeekyRanjit: Note-5 Pro Good battery life- lasted for 1 day and 8 hours of mixed usage with nearly 3 hours of calling, 6-8 hours of screen on time. No lags. 636 is a fast processor. Good results on the front camera. Positive overall, but suggested Note 4 users to consider an upgrade to the Pro and not the Note 4 (Dont go for the Note 5).

Flipkart's exclusive sale begins on February 22. The 4GB/64 GB version costs Rs 14,000 while the 6GB/64GB version costs Rs 17,000.
Buyers will be forced to make the tough call on which Note to buy- the Note 5 with the single camera on the back or the twin-shooter Note 5 Pro.
